Hi there, I was watching this tv documentary ('The Ultimate adventure with Nicolas Hulot' and saw this helium balloon he was using, I was amazed! It was a small helium balloon having a single seat and a gas engine with a propeller that he controlled with a lever and could direct the balloon anywhere he wanted. Where can someone get information nad maybe buy such a thing?? Please respond via email!

A balloon creates an extreem amount of drag, and hence the reason why they don't use this kind of stuff mainstream is because of the speed involved. Maximum speed wouldn't be much over 15 mph.

That's why we use digrigibles (blimps)
